Brett Rogers Discusses Fighting Fedor, His Past, Begin A Full Time Fighter, More
Posted by Larry Csonka on 11.04.2009





  • Brett Rogers was on ESPN's First Take this morning for a brief appearance, here are the highlights:

  • They discuss Rogers working at Sam's Club, and how his life changed when he knocked out Andrei Arlovski.

  • Rogers says that he is a normal person. He worked 40-50 hours, trained and then was a father. But now, he is a full time fighter, and that is a dream come true for him. He wakes up, works out, and does his thing.

  • He says jaws will drop when he fights Fedor. Everyone will know him, Fedor is #1 in the world, and he is confident that he will knock him out.

  • As far as his athletic background, he played football and basketball, and got into boxing and tae kwan do, and that got him into MMA.

  • His biggest challenge with Fedor is the fact that he has to be patient. Fedor is not dumb, he is smart and waits for his chance. Rogers says this is the first time he has been able to just train, and he will be ready for the challenge.

  • He plans to win Saturday night, and this whole experience has been a blast for him.

  • A short appearance for Rogers, who came off as humble and likable. Unfortunately, while they mentioned the fight and Saturday as the night, they never mentioned CBS or the time and location of the show.
